The cheapest way to get from Zermatt to Lyon Perrache is to train and bus which costs €65 - €170 and takes 7h 1m.
The fastest way to get from Zermatt to Lyon Perrache is to train and bus which takes 7h 1m and costs €65 - €170.
No, there is no direct train from Zermatt to Lyon Perrache. However, there are services departing from Zermatt, Bahnhof and arriving at Lyon Perrache via Visp, Lausanne and Lyon Part Dieu.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 2m.
The distance between Zermatt and Lyon Perrache is 383 km.
The best way to get from Zermatt to Lyon Perrache without a car is to train and bus which takes 7h 1m and costs €65 - €170.
It takes approximately 7h 1m to get from Zermatt to Lyon Perrache, including transfers.
